How to Cancel Castle Crush: Clash Card Games and Get a Refund

Castle Crush: Clash Card Games subscriptions are billed through Apple or Google, not inside the app, so you cancel them in your store settings. Below are the steps for both iPhone and Android, how to request a refund, and what users report about Castle Crush: Clash Card Games billing.

Cancel Castle Crush: Clash Card Games on iPhone (iOS)

  1. 1Open the Settings app on your iPhone or iPad.
  2. 2Tap your name at the top of the screen to open your Apple ID.
  3. 3Tap Subscriptions to see every app that bills you through Apple.
  4. 4Find Castle Crush: Clash Card Games in the list and tap it. If it is not there, you may have subscribed through the app itself or a different Apple ID.
  5. 5Tap Cancel Subscription and confirm. You keep access to Castle Crush: Clash Card Games until the current billing period ends, then it will not renew.

Cancel Castle Crush: Clash Card Games on Android

  1. 1Open the Google Play Store app on your Android device.
  2. 2Tap your profile icon, then Payments & subscriptions, then Subscriptions.
  3. 3Select Castle Crush: Clash Card Games from your list of subscriptions.
  4. 4Tap Cancel subscription and choose a reason when prompted.
  5. 5Confirm the cancellation. Uninstalling Castle Crush: Clash Card Games on its own does not stop billing, you must cancel the subscription here.

How to get a refund for Castle Crush: Clash Card Games

Canceling stops future renewals but does not refund a charge you already paid. Request the refund from the store separately.

iPhone (Apple)

Go to reportaproblem.apple.com, sign in with your Apple ID, find the Castle Crush: Clash Card Games charge, choose Request a refund, pick a reason and submit.

Android (Google)

Open the Play Store, go to your order history, select the Castle Crush: Clash Card Games purchase, tap Report a problem and request a refund. Requests within 48 hours are often auto-approved.

Castle Crush: Clash Card Games cancellation: frequently asked questions

Does canceling Castle Crush: Clash Card Games stop the charges immediately?

No. Canceling stops future renewals but you keep access until the end of the billing period you already paid for. After that date Castle Crush: Clash Card Games will not charge you again. If you were charged unexpectedly, request a refund separately.

Can I get a refund from Castle Crush: Clash Card Games?

Refunds are handled by Apple or Google, not by Castle Crush: Clash Card Games directly. On iPhone, go to reportaproblem.apple.com, sign in, find the Castle Crush: Clash Card Games charge and choose Request a refund. On Android, open the Play Store order history, select the purchase and tap Report a problem. Requests made within 48 hours are often approved automatically.

Why is Castle Crush: Clash Card Games still charging me after I canceled?

The most common causes: the cancellation did not finish (check that Subscriptions shows Castle Crush: Clash Card Games as Expired), you have a second subscription under a different Apple ID or Google account, or you canceled inside the app but not in the store where billing actually lives. Cancel it in the App Store subscription settings to be sure.

How do I delete my Castle Crush: Clash Card Games account?

Deleting your account is separate from canceling the subscription. To remove your data, delete the account inside the Castle Crush: Clash Card Games app settings first, then cancel the subscription in the App Store and uninstall the app. Canceling alone does not erase your account.

Will I lose access to Castle Crush: Clash Card Games right after I cancel?

No. You keep full access to Castle Crush: Clash Card Games until the paid period ends, so there is no benefit to waiting. Cancel as soon as you decide, and enjoy the remaining days you already paid for.
